Points D, C and E lie on the segment AB. Points D are midpoint of segment AC, and point E is midpoint of segment CB. The distance between points D and E is 16cm. Find the length of the line segment AB.

From the condition it is known that D is the middle of the segment AC, based on these data, we can assume that the segment AD is equal to the segment DC.

It is also known that E is the middle of the segment CB, based on these data, it can be seen that the segment CE is equal to the segment EB.

Based on the data obtained, we see that the length of the segment DE is a part of the lengths of the segments DC and CE, and the length of the segment AB is a part of the lengths of the segments CE, DC, EB and AD.

Now, when the necessary data is obtained, we can notice that the length of the segment AB corresponds to two lengths of the segment DC and CE.

We can find the length AB.

AB = DE * 2 = 16 * 2 = 32 (centimeters) – length AB.

Answer: the length of the segment AB is 32 centimeters.
